Welcome to The Turquoise Carousel, a charming prefabbed, hurricane-rated 2-bedroom, 2-bathroom home nestled in the peaceful community of Harvey Vale, Carriacou. Designed with an open-concept layout, the home feels bright, spacious, and inviting, while a wraparound balcony captures refreshing sea breezes and lovely ocean views perfect for relaxing island living.

Conveniently located less than five minutes from Tyrell Bay Marina, travel to and from the island is quick and easy via the ferry. The property is also just about a 10-minute drive from the town of Hillsborough and Lauriston Airport, and minutes away from the beautiful Paradise Beach and nearby supermarkets.

A unique and inviting island home that perfectly blends comfort, character, and convenience. Perfect for a vacation home or can be used for generating income whether through long or short term rental.
